#52c1a3 Color Information

In a RGB color space, hex #52c1a3 is composed of 32.2% red, 75.7% green and 63.9%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 57.5% cyan, 0% magenta, 15.5% yellow and 24.3% black. It has a hue angle of 163.8 degrees, a saturation of 47.2% and a lightness of 53.9%. #52c1a3 color hex could be obtained by blending #a4ffff with #008347. Closest websafe color is: #66cc99.

#52c1a3 Color Conversion

The hexadecimal color #52c1a3 has RGB values of R:82, G:193, B:163 and CMYK values of C:0.58, M:0, Y:0.16, K:0.24. Its decimal value is 5423523.

Hex triplet 52c1a3 #52c1a3
RGB Decimal 82, 193, 163 rgb(82,193,163)
RGB Percent 32.2, 75.7, 63.9 rgb(32.2%,75.7%,63.9%)
CMYK 58, 0, 16, 24
HSL 163.8°, 47.2, 53.9 hsl(163.8,47.2%,53.9%)
HSV (or HSB) 163.8°, 57.5, 75.7
Web Safe 66cc99 #66cc99
CIE-LAB 71.266, -38.929, 5.649
XYZ 29.158, 42.576, 41.33
xyY 0.258, 0.377, 42.576
CIE-LCH 71.266, 39.337, 171.743
CIE-LUV 71.266, -46.819, 14.463
Hunter-Lab 65.25, -34.422, 8.121
Binary 01010010, 11000001, 10100011

Shades and Tints of #52c1a3

A shade is achieved by adding black to any pure hue, while a tint is created by mixing white to any pure color. In this example, #000000 is the darkest color, while #f1faf7 is the lightest one.
